    Matson ordered the ships in August 2016 from General Dynamics NASSCO, a shipbuilder in San Diego, California, at a cost of $511 million. [1] The name Kanaloa is a reference to an ocean god in Hawaiian mythology. [2] Construction of the first vessel, named Lurline, began in November 2017, [3] followed by Matsonia in April 2018. [4]

    Magnusson Klemencic Associates was founded in 1920 as the W.H. Witt Company [1] in Seattle. In 1929, Witt died in a railroad crossing accident and the company passed to partners Harold Worthington and George Runciman (who was referred to as "a leading structural engineer in Seattle" [2]).     Harold Matson (February 26, 1898 – January 5, 1988 [1]) was an American literary agent and founder of the Harold Matson Company. His clients included Evelyn Waugh , C. S. Forester , Arthur Koestler , Malcolm Lowry , William Saroyan , [ 1 ] Allen Drury , Robert Ruark , Herman Wouk , Evan S. Connell , Flannery O'Connor and Richard Condon .
